Welcome To Historic Cold Spring Village

Largest Open-Air Living History Museum in New Jersey

Spend a few hours or the whole day with us in the Village!
THE 1800s COMES TO LIFE when you visit restored, preserved buildings on a 30-acre site.
Historically clothed interpreters demonstrate blacksmithing, printing, woodworking, basket weaving, bookbinding, and more!
